The Budapest Memorandum did not stipulate any guarantees for Ukraine, so Kyiv has no right to blame the West for non-compliance and cannot count on more help than it already receives.

Retired US captain 1st rank, ex-NATO representative in the Russian Federation Harry Tabakh said this on the YouTube channel “Idealist.media”, PolitNavigator correspondent reports.

“Many Ukrainians accuse the West and America of not complying with the Budapest Treaty and the guarantees that were described in it. Let me immediately explain that this was not an agreement, but a memorandum. Memorandum is from the word “memory”, to remember, as if “let us remember this moment.” This is a memorandum to kind of remind what is happening. This is in no way an international treaty or even an international agreement.

Also, it was never ratified by either Ukraine or Russia. But this is not so important, because as soon as the nuclear weapons were transferred. Therefore, it is not as important to ratify as sometimes the Russians say that it plays a role - it does not play any role under international law.

Also there is no word “guarantee”. I don’t know where the Ukrainians came from, that any guarantees were given. The word “assurance” is written there, this is “assurance”. That is, “we assure you that we will respect our borders and that we will not violate your borders.” The USA, Great Britain and Russia assured of this. But there are no guarantees, like in NATO, that if someone attacks, we will have to protect you,” he said.

Harry Tabakh emphasized that Ukraine cannot count on receiving more military assistance from the West than it already receives.

“That’s why today we blame America or Great Britain for not keeping some agreement that didn’t exist, or not guaranteeing something that didn’t exist either. There were assurances that if someone attacks Ukraine, we will help as best we can.

And today we see that the United States is helping Ukraine in this war, and Great Britain is donating boats that are armed with the most modern missile weapons, and America has donated quite high-precision weapons. Therefore, the assurances are being fulfilled - we are helping Ukraine,” the US officer concluded.
